Abstract (EN)
Handwritten Character Recognition uses algorithms that can detect characters as images and analyze these images to process them in text format. This technology plays a significant role in various fields, such as digitizing and archiving documents. In the literature, studies on handwritten character recognition generally focus on the English alphabet and commonly used Latin characters. The limited availability of datasets developed for languages with special characters, such as Turkish, can negatively affect the performance of recognition systems in these languages. The aim of this study is to contribute to the literature in the field of handwritten character recognition by preparing datasets containing special characters from the Turkish alphabet and to evaluate the performance of deep learning techniques on our own dataset. For this purpose, a dataset was created by extracting handwritten characters from documents voluntarily filled out by 400 employees in an institution, each with different writing styles. Then, deep learning-based CNN (Convolutional Neural Network) models were trained with this dataset. When the test results of the CNN models were compared, it was found that the most successful model achieved a test accuracy of 93.86%. The performance of the best CNN model was evaluated using various metrics, and the classification success of the model was analyzed in detail.
